Mido is the moody Kokiri that lives in Kokiri Forest in Ocarina of Time. He won't let Link pass through to the Great Deku Tree unless he gets the Kokiri Sword and Deku Shield. Link and Mido were constant rivals for Saria's friendship and affection. What made Mido even more jealous was the fact that Link got chosen over Mido to see the Great Deku Tree, giving Mido a severe inferiority complex. After destroying the creature from Ganondorf inside the Deku Tree, Link was given the task of saving Hyrule. The Deku Tree died as a result of the curse laid on him by Ganondorf. Mido was quick to blame Link for this but memories of him were soon forgotten when Link left the village and didn't return for seven years. When Link returned to the forest as an adult, Mido said he looked like a child he had nearly forgotten. After playing Saria's Song in front of him, Mido knew that Link must be one of Saria's friends (Saria herself had just been captured) and gave Link passage to the Forest Temple. If you speak to him a second time, he adds that if you ever see the boy he once knew, he wants him to know that he's sorry about everything he said.[1] Mido was seen at the end of Link's journey in the celebration in Lon Lon Ranch. He was sitting next to King Zora, both likely worrying about what had happened to their loved ones.


Trivia

  • In The Adventure of Link, there is also a town called Mido.
  • Fado is rumored to be Mido's sister although no concrete evidence exists on this claim.
